Output 7ef56f953a776eb958330cce09f2699e617dd726ae89d675c6938710e2766f56:1

value
426693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c306ba5b78c030524fd78479316b54dab6ce8a9f OP_EQUAL
address
3KUDkRATHcDgzbn76sgop9uUkxh4Bpvbjw
transaction
7ef56f953a776eb958330cce09f2699e617dd726ae89d675c6938710e2766f56
spent
true